The fundamental prerequisites of cybersecurity
Before investing in expensive software or complex tools, a company needs to prepare the ground. Without a structured cultural and organizational base, any technology loses strength.
Safety culture
The human factor remains one of the most sensitive points in any digital ecosystem. A single click on a well-crafted phishing email can compromise credentials, internal systems, and corporate data.
Therefore, continuous training, practical guidance and clear communication about digital risks are an essential part of protection. Cybersecurity should not be the sole concern of the IT team; it needs to be present in the company’s routine.
Clear security policies
Every company needs to document objective rules about passwords, access, personal devices, use of systems, file sharing and processing of sensitive data.
These policies help reduce improvised decisions and create a common reference for employees, managers and service providers. Ideally, they should be applicable, periodically reviewed and accompanied by technical controls.
Asset inventory
It is impossible to protect what is not mapped. The company needs to know which computers, servers, software, applications, integrations, accounts, links, firewalls and data flows are part of the operation.
A complete inventory allows you to identify attack surfaces, prioritize patches, control licenses, and reduce infrastructure blind spots.
Leadership support
Cybersecurity should not be seen just as an IT expense. It is an investment in business continuity, commercial confidence and operational risk reduction.
When directors and managers participate in decisions, it becomes easier to define budgets, prioritize actions and ensure that policies are respected throughout the organization.
The Vital Functions of an Advanced Protection Framework
With an organized base, the company needs to implement technical and operational functions to prevent, detect, respond and recover operations in the face of incidents.
Identity and access management
The golden rule is the principle of least privilege: each person should only have access to what they really need to perform their role.
Furthermore, multi-factor authentication must be applied to critical accounts, administrative systems, corporate emails and management platforms. This control reduces the impact of leaked credentials and makes unauthorized access difficult.
Continuous monitoring and incident response
Digital threats don’t have business hours. Therefore, a mature operation needs to monitor events, traffic, access attempts, endpoint alerts and abnormal behavior in systems.
Frameworks like SOC, managed monitoring, and incident response help identify issues quickly, contain damage, and reduce company exposure time.
Vulnerability management
Outdated systems work like open doors. The security routine must include software updates, security fixes, configuration reviews, external exposure analysis and periodic tests.
Pentests and vulnerability scans help find holes before they are exploited by third parties. The objective is to address risk continuously, not just after an incident.
Advanced endpoint protection
Notebooks, desktops, servers and mobile devices are relevant entry points for attacks. Traditional antivirus may not be enough for modern threats.
Solutions like EDR help analyze behavior, block suspicious actions and provide visibility into what happens on corporate devices. This type of protection is important for companies with distributed teams, remote access and hybrid environments.
Immutable backup and disaster recovery
If an incident happens, the central question is: how long can the company stay idle?
Isolated, immutable and frequently tested backups increase the chance of recovery without depending on ransom payments in cases of ransomware. A disaster recovery plan must also define priorities, responsible parties, deadlines and procedures.
Governance, risk and compliance
Security also involves processes, auditing and compliance. Adapting practices to the LGPD and references such as ISO 27001 helps protect data, reduce legal exposure and increase the trust of customers, partners and investors.
Governance allows the company to treat security as a strategic routine, with metrics, responsibilities and continuous evolution.
